Melody Foundation School of Music & Fine Arts is located in New Delhi, India on S-102, (2nd Floor) Manish Global Mall, Sector 22 Dwarka, Dwarka. Melody Foundation School of Music & Fine Arts is rated 5 out of 5 in the category music school in India.
Address
S-102, (2nd Floor) Manish Global Mall, Sector 22 Dwarka, Dwarka
Service options
Online classesOn-site services
Amenities
Gender-neutral toiletsGood for kids